Given numbers are 922, 410, 189, 557
The list of prime factors of all numbers are
Prime factors of 922 are 2 x 461
Prime factors of 410 are 2 x 5 x 41
Prime factors of 189 are 3 x 3 x 3 x 7
Prime factors of 557 are 557
The above numbers do not have any common prime factor. So GCD is 1
